How can I transfer music from my ipod classic 60GB to my iPhone 4 music library, just by song or whole CD that I have bought? Help needed!

How can I transfer music from my ipod classic 60GB to my iPhone 4 music library, just by song or whole CD that I have bought? Help needed!

load the current version of I tunes on the laptop and sync the pod.  Then sync the phone - you can select all or as much of the music you want to.
Also - if the music on the pod was purchased from the itune store in the first place, you should be able to redownload it to the phone for free, as long as you are using the same apple id that it was bought with.

  • How can i transfer picture from old iPod to my computer

    how can i transfer picture from old iPod to my computer

    Are these pictures on your iPod no longer stored on your PC or in a backup somewhere?  If so, you'll need the help of third party software to assist you with the task of extracting the photos from your iPod to your PC.  Keep in mind that these synced photos are no longer in their full resolution, but instead are scaled down thumbnails of the original.
    If you stored these photos in full resolution, see this article for instructions on copying them from your iPod back to your PC.
    Use Disk Mode to copy photos from iPod
    Once the photos are on your PC again, you can configure them to sync to your iPhone.

  • How can I transfer photos from my ipod touch to my computer

    How can I transfer photos from my iPod touch to my laptop.?

    What photos?
    Photos synced from computer to ipod are one way only  - computer to ipod.  As they came from your computer in the first place, they should still be there.
    Pics taken with ipod are imported as with any digital camera.

  • How can I transfer photos from my ipod to my MacBook

    I lost everything on my MacBook (its about 5/6 years old.) Like an idiot ~ I did not back anything up. I thought that I had lost everything, until I remembered that I have a lot my photos on my IPod (classic) . Is there any way to transfer those photos onto my laptop now (to IPhoto) Thank You in advance ~

    The photos you synced to your iPod through iTunes are no longer in their full resolution, but instead are scaled down thumbnails of those photos.  So if you do manage to get them off your iPod, they will be quite small in size compared to the original ones you lost.
    In order to get them off of your iPod, you'll need the help of some sort of 3rd party software. Here is one option.
